    IK-E356-001-GB, Edition 3, 03.2023 Design description The EKS-6222P control and monitoring device is made of a printed circuit board with electronic elements and a set of connectors all placed in a single housing. Wall mounting holes are located in the corners of the frame. Cable entries are in the bottom of the housing.

    IK-E356-001-GB, Edition 3, 03.2023 Principles of operation Communication between the POLON 6000 or POLON 3000 control panels and the EKS-6222P control and monitoring element is via an addressable two-wire detection line. A unique, fully digital communication protocol allows transfer of any information from the control panel to the element and from the element to the control panel.

    IK-E356-001-GB, Edition 3, 03.2023 Operating conditions Reliable operation of EKS-6222P control element depends on proper operating conditions, correct installation and regular periodic inspections. The inspection is carried out in order to determine the proper operation of the element as well as its proper cooperation with the control panel. The inspection should be carried out at least every 6 months by a qualified person who is familiar with the element operation to such extent that its operation irregularities can be detected.

    Storage and Transport 9.1. Storage EKS-6222P control and monitoring element should be stored in closed rooms, with no corrosive fumes or gases, at the temperature range from 0°C to +40 °C, with relative humidity not exceeding 80 % at the temperature of +35 °C.
